Network topology

HULFT enables sending and receiving files among mainframe, midrange, UNIX/Linux-based, and Windows-based computers, as well as NonStop using TCP/IP which is the de facto standard protocol in the industry.

HULFT-HUB is a middleware to centralize to a server the control of multiple HULFT instances installed on hosts, whether in-house or inter-business connections are involved. The application consists of HULFT-HUB Server, which enables users to carry out data transfer and to configure accumulation of data, and HULFT-HUB Manager, on which users can set and operate HULFT-HUB Server.
